Anduril’s Rocket Motor Systems group is seeking a Senior Thermal Engineer to join our team. The Rocket Motor Systems group designs, develops, and manufactures next-generation solid rocket motors for defense and space applications at Anduril. As a Thermal Engineer you will conduct detailed thermal analysis of solid rocket motor components.
What You'll Do
- Perform detailed thermal analysis of solid rocket motor components.
- Size internal insulation, external thermal protection systems, and structural insulators.
- Validate models with test data; develop predictive ablation and erosion models.
- Define sub-scale tests for characterizing material properties of insulators and ablators.
- Evaluate and recommend ablative materials and thermal protection system solutions for applications in solid rocket motors.
- Create reports and presentations documenting analysis and other supporting work.
- Present to peers and customers in design reviews.
